Transaction 7668e5921d24325404d53f38354b9a9e80aff8099b03c59c7d9b58b9f271f5cf
1 Input
1 Output
-
7668e5921d24325404d53f38354b9a9e80aff8099b03c59c7d9b58b9f271f5cf:0
- value
- 67474
- script pubkey
- OP_0 OP_PUSHBYTES_20 01340c5a5a1e8bdb8d5cf539b876e72d74a633a3
- address
- bc1qqy6qckj6r69ahr2u75umsah89462vvaryltptv